5.1 Trail Miles / 11.6 Actual Miles
US 276 Trailhead (1069.3) - Looking Glass Rock Overlook (1074.4) - Segment 2

The day was perfect fall weather: 60*F and a nice breeze with blue skies overhead. The trail started out steep and overgrown. I got a beautiful view from the power lines. Wildflowers and thorn bushes were encroaching big time on the trail. About 1.7 miles into the hike, I hit 200 total miles on the MST! I felt so accomplished and made a rock mile marker to celebrate. Riley is in my backpack today because she doesn’t seem like she’s feeling well, and I didn’t want to make her walk. The inclines and declines were steep all day.

The trail itself was beautiful, passing through mountain laurel groves and meadows. Wildflowers were everywhere. The Cherry Cove Gap Overlook had the most stunning views of the day, although Looking Glass Rock Overlook was a close second. Tourists offered to take my photo with Riley at each overlook. I took the 400 yd side trail to the Looking Glass lot to sit and snack and enjoy the view. I passed the Dragon Tree on the side trail to the parking lot. It looks like a mythical creature.

The 5.1 miles back to the car was easier on the downhills and very hard on the uphills. But I did it in 2h 10 min instead of the 3 h it took to do the out part of the out and back. It was a good hike, but I’m beat.
